Перейти до основного вмісту

11 клас – проект 5

Створення мобільного додатку "Стиліст-помічник"

От і настав час застосувати те, чому ви навчилися =)



Проблема, яку вирішує додаток: 
"Я не знаю, що мені надіти..." 
Часто люди витрачають багато часу, щоб серед одягу, який у них є, обрати комбінацію того, що буде пасуватиме один одному. Витрачається час і нерви, відносини наближаються до катастрофи.

Але вихід є! Наш додаток "Стиліст-помічник" стає у пригоді та знаходить вам супер-сет з одягу, який у вас є! Ідея в тому, що користувач може зфотографувати свій одяг, який у нього є, розподілити по категоріям (сорочки, взуття тощо) і додаток зможе компонувати йому комбінації, які можна змінювати.


Ми створюємо спрощений додаток, де буде по три фотографії взуття, штанів та сорочок (або інших предметів одягу). Випадковим чином підбирається комбінація з цих трьох елементів. Натискаючи на кнопки, можна генерувати комбінацію заново, або змінювати один з елементів одягу.

Хід роботи:

1. Закачайте з Інтернету по 3 фотографії елементів одягу (3 фото взуття, 3 фото штанів, тощо)
2. Дайте імена вашим файлам латинськими літерами. Наприклад, "shoesA", "shoesB"...
3. Завантажте ці файли до середовища App Inventor:
4. Додайте в режимі "Дизайнер" такі елементи та змініть їх назви на:
  1. кнопка "Повний прикид" – ButtonAll
  2. кнопка "Взуття" – ButtonShoes
  3. кнопка "Штани" – ButtonTrousers
  4. кнопка "Сорочка" – ButtonTshirt
  5. Вертикальне розположення з трьома зображеннями:
    1. зображення – ImageShoes
    2. збраження – ImageTrousers
    3. збраження – ImageTshirt
5. Запрограмуйте обробку кліків на кнопки:
кнопка Взуття – ButtonShoes змінює зображення ImageShoes на випадкову картинку, яку ви завантажили (наприклад, на фото shoesA.jpg)
Таким чином працюють і кнопки ButtonTrousers та ButtonTshirt.
Кнопка "Повний прикид" – ButtonAll повністю змінює всі три зображення на випадкові.


УВАГА: програмно змінити зображення можно таким чином:



6. Протестуйте додаток.
7. Подумайте, як можна покращити цей додаток. Яку б рекламу ви для нього зробили?

Коментарі